Basement Drying in Phoenix, AZ
Basement drying services involve removing excess moisture from underground spaces to prevent issues such as mold growth, structural damage, and unpleasant odors. This service is commonly requested after water intrusion events like flooding, leaks, or high humidity levels that cause moisture buildup in basements. Property owners typically seek information about the methods used to dry the space effectively, the equipment involved, and how long the process might take to ensure a dry, safe environment.
Before requesting basement drying, homeowners usually want to understand the extent of the moisture problem, including whether there has been water damage or mold development. They may also inquire about the steps taken to prevent future moisture issues, such as moisture barriers or ventilation improvements. Clarifying these details helps property owners make informed decisions about restoring and maintaining a dry basement, ultimately protecting their investment and indoor air quality.

Basement Drying Questions
What causes basement moisture problems? Excess humidity, poor drainage, and leaks can lead to moisture buildup in basements.
How does basement drying improve space quality? It reduces humidity and prevents mold growth, making the area safer and more comfortable.
What types of basement projects typically require drying services? Flood restoration, water leaks, or after water intrusion from storms often need drying solutions.
What should property owners consider before scheduling drying services? It’s important to identify sources of moisture and ensure proper ventilation for effective results.
